Case 2: Traumatic Brain Injury with Herniation
Patient Demographics
- Age: 19 years
- Sex: Female
- Occupation: College student
Mechanism of Injury
Pedestrian struck by vehicle at approximately 30 mph. Found unresponsive at scene. Witnessed loss of consciousness immediately after impact.
Prehospital Report
- GCS 6 (E1V2M3) at scene
- Left pupil dilated and sluggish
- Intubated in field for airway protection
- BP 142/90, HR 58
Primary Survey
Airway:
- Intubated, ETT secured at 22cm
- ETCO2 confirmed
Breathing:
- Bilateral breath sounds
- Ventilating well
- SpO2 99%
Circulation:
- BP 158/92, HR 52
- Peripheral pulses strong
- No external hemorrhage
Disability:
- GCS 5T (E1VTM3)
- Left pupil: 6mm, fixed
- Right pupil: 3mm, reactive
- Localizes to pain on right, withdraws on left
- Cushing's triad present: Hypertension, bradycardia, irregular respirations
Exposure:
- Scalp laceration left parietal region
- Left periorbital hematoma
- No other obvious injuries
Clinical Diagnosis
Severe Traumatic Brain Injury with Left Uncal Herniation
Evidence:
- GCS 5T (severe TBI = GCS ≤8)
- Unilateral dilated fixed pupil (ipsilateral CN III compression)
- Contralateral motor posturing
- Cushing's triad
Secondary Brain Injury Prevention
Targets:
- Avoid hypoxia: SpO2 >90%
- Avoid hypotension: SBP >90 (ideally >100)
- Avoid hyperthermia: Target normothermia
- Avoid hyperglycemia: Glucose <180
Herniation Management (ICP Crisis)
Immediate Interventions:
- Head of bed elevated 30 degrees
- Head midline (ensure C-collar not too tight)
- Hypertonic saline 23.4%: 30mL IV push (osmotic therapy)
- Brief hyperventilation: Target ETCO2 30-35 mmHg (temporizing only)
- Sedation optimized: Propofol infusion
- Avoid hyperthermia
Imaging
CT Head (without contrast):
- Large left epidural hematoma (5cm x 3cm x 8cm)
- "Lens-shaped" hyperdensity
- Associated skull fracture crossing middle meningeal artery
- 12mm midline shift to right
- Effacement of left lateral ventricle
- Early uncal herniation
CT Cervical Spine:
- No fracture or malalignment
Neurosurgical Consultation
Operative Indication:
- EDH >30mL
- Significant midline shift
- Neurological deterioration
- Evidence of herniation
Decision: Emergent craniotomy
Operative Course
Left Craniotomy for EDH Evacuation:
- Large organized epidural clot removed
- Bleeding vessel (middle meningeal artery) coagulated
- Brain appeared contused but pulsatile post-evacuation
- ICP monitor placed: Opening pressure 35 mmHg, post-op 12 mmHg
- Bone flap replaced
Post-Operative Course
Immediate Post-Op:
- Left pupil now 4mm and reactive
- ICP maintained <20 mmHg
- CPP maintained >60 mmHg
Day 2:
- Sedation lightened
- Following commands bilaterally
- GCS improved to 10T
Day 5:
- Extubated successfully
- GCS 14 (E4V4M6)
- Left-sided weakness improving
Discharge (Day 14):
- GCS 15
- Mild left hemiparesis (improving)
- Transferred to rehabilitation facility
Epidural Hematoma Key Points
| Feature | Epidural | Subdural |
|---|---|---|
| Shape on CT | Lens/biconvex | Crescent |
| Source | Arterial (MMA) | Venous (bridging veins) |
| Classic history | Lucid interval | Progressive decline |
| Crosses sutures | No | Yes |
| Prognosis | Good if treated early | Variable |
Teaching Points
- Epidural hematoma classic presentation: LOC, lucid interval, deterioration
- Dilated pupil = ipsilateral to lesion: CN III compression from uncal herniation
- Cushing's triad = late sign of herniation: HTN, bradycardia, irregular respirations
- Hypertonic saline preferred over mannitol: More predictable response, no diuretic effect
- Hyperventilation is temporizing only: Causes vasoconstriction, can worsen ischemia
- EDH is surgical emergency: Excellent prognosis with rapid evacuation
